TRAITS

Traits are described on pp26 of the CPH. In any test or contest requiring dice, you get to roll one die from each of your 3 traits as well as applicable assets, knacks, etc.

The Trait categories are APPROACHES | ROLES | DISTINCTIONS

< < < Return to Main Page

Approaches

Smallfolk use Approaches as the basis for confronting problems.

The Approach categories are CUNNING | RAPPORT | SAVAGERY

Approaches default to d8 d8 d8

Players may instead choose to step up one d8 to d10 by stepping back one d8 to d6

Cunning

The use of cunning comes at a challenge with intellect and savvy.

Rapport

The use of rapport attempts to find common ground, and is the approach of persuasion and compromise.

Savagery

The use of savagery tackles the problem head on, seeking to subdue it through sheer force of will or physical might.

< < < Return to Main Page

Roles

Smallfolk are required to fill multiple roles in their daily struggle for survival, but as happens, each tends to develop more in certain roles than others, becoming top tier skilled in one, highly skilled in another, competent in most of the rest, and abysmally less competent at that one role that just eludes them.

Role categories are FIXER | RUNNER | SCRAPPER | SKULKER | TRACKER | TRICKSTER

Assign one of the following dice to each role: d10 d8 d6 d6 d6 d4

Fixer

Fixers repair, fabricate, and maintain stuff. Sometimes even people.

Runner

Runners run messages, contraband, supplies, etc.

Scrapper

Scrappers get into it. They ain't met the fight they didn't like.

Skulker

Skulkers like sneaking about, getting into places they weren't meant to get into.

Tracker

Trackers track shit down. They locate people, resources, and rumors.

Trickster

Tricksters are experts at misdirection.

(Knacks)

Knacks are specific specialties under a given role that the character is just a natural at. Starting knacks are worth an extra D6a.png to the roll it applies to but can be stepped up as outlined below.
Each player gets to assign two free knacks at D6a.png to their Character's D10a.png Role.
Each player gets to assign one free knack at D6a.png to their Character's D8a.png Role.
Each player gets to assign two additional knacks at D6a.png to any Role rated D6a.png or higher or step up an existing knack (or two) at a one-for-one exchange rate.
Knacks cannot be assigned to a character's D4a.png Role.
No knack can be stepped up higher than the dice value of the Role it is assigned to.
